Pharmaceutical companies develop, manufacture, and market branded and generic medicines at global scale. Productivity rests on portfolio strength, manufacturing efficiency, and the ability to convert sustained research investment into durable, high-margin revenue. Deep pipelines, global manufacturing networks, and disciplined lifecycle management let the leaders compound output year after year.
The group had a strong 2025, finishing about 23% above its 2019 baseline. No company in the group reached the 2026 World’s Most Productive Companies list this year. Every company in the group improved on the year.
